- [ ] **Step 7 — Seal the sampling config keys.** Before we lock in the new sampling rules for Gabbleduct (yes, it's still logging like it's paid per line), have both keyholders confirm the 1% tail-sampling override is committed and the emergency full-capture toggle works. Then seal the signing key in the ceremony vault and log witnesses in the ledger book. If the vault ever needs reopening outside a ceremony, future maintainers will need the recovery passphrase, which we record directly beneath this item.

strongbox words: oliael-gilax-lamael

# Flaglight Rollouts — Approvals

Quick version for on-call: any rollout touching more than 5% of traffic needs an approval in Flaglight before the ramp continues. Kill switches don't need approval — just flip them and note it in the incident channel. Scheduled ramps pause automatically if error budget burns hot. If you're stuck at 2 a.m. with a pending approval, there's one person authorized to override, and that's the approver below.

account owner for tagep-bafof: Norael Gilax Juleth

// Offline mode for Fieldnota survey plugins.
// When OFFLINE_GRACE_MS elapses without sync, the app switches to
// local queue storage and your plugin's onSync hooks are deferred.
// Do not assume network availability inside collectors; check the
// mode flag first. This constant is frozen per release, so report
// mismatches against the build token printed beneath this comment.

build token for tajeg-bajep: htk14_409ba9df6b8acb

This alert fires when the Forgeline CI pipeline detects a dependency declared with a version range instead of an exact pin. Stonewick's policy requires exact pins for all direct and transitive dependencies to keep builds reproducible and to prevent silent upgrades from reaching production. As a contractor, you may not have merge rights to fix lockfiles directly, so route the change through your team sponsor. The pinning policy, approved exceptions, and remediation steps are documented on the internal page.

operations page: https://jenkins.torvadyn.local/build/deploy/display/pages/611247f0a622ae80